Output 1eb63a9d7d64363a5ab261ccb890f83a487d857580d278eea5fcd505b3001809:0

value
153270
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a74dde10e5109e9984a6ee52db2a5193354b6130 OP_EQUAL
address
3Gwe3uQbVZ59nmsn95Ja1F5HgBVLrW8Tmu
transaction
1eb63a9d7d64363a5ab261ccb890f83a487d857580d278eea5fcd505b3001809
confirmations
283310
spent
true